about summary refs log tree commit diff
path: root/src/libsyntax/diagnostics
diff options
context:
space:
mode:
authorAleksey Kladov <aleksey.kladov@gmail.com>2019-04-05 22:42:40 +0300
committerAleksey Kladov <aleksey.kladov@gmail.com>2019-04-05 23:16:09 +0300
commit63080b3c25046b29cbbaef8d587c7da91a302fce (patch)
tree79968cdec1e90a69c1de5b372e30f9c26f2ea8ca /src/libsyntax/diagnostics
parent20dbf28624db446c0cf67be4cc71a85931947907 (diff)
downloadrust-63080b3c25046b29cbbaef8d587c7da91a302fce.tar.gz
rust-63080b3c25046b29cbbaef8d587c7da91a302fce.zip
remove lookup_char_pos_adj
It is now exactly equivalent to lookup_char_pos.
Diffstat (limited to 'src/libsyntax/diagnostics')
-rw-r--r--src/libsyntax/diagnostics/metadata.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/libsyntax/diagnostics/metadata.rs b/src/libsyntax/diagnostics/metadata.rs
index 704135fe1d5..53f37bb10bd 100644
--- a/src/libsyntax/diagnostics/metadata.rs
+++ b/src/libsyntax/diagnostics/metadata.rs
@@ -36,9 +36,9 @@ pub struct ErrorLocation {
 impl ErrorLocation {
     /// Creates an error location from a span.
     pub fn from_span(ecx: &ExtCtxt<'_>, sp: Span) -> ErrorLocation {
-        let loc = ecx.source_map().lookup_char_pos_adj(sp.lo());
+        let loc = ecx.source_map().lookup_char_pos(sp.lo());
         ErrorLocation {
-            filename: loc.filename,
+            filename: loc.file.name.clone(),
             line: loc.line
         }
     }